Summary of Key Points from the Conference Call Industry Overview - The US semiconductor industry is experiencing significant growth in cloud capital expenditures (capex), with projections for CY26 and CY27 showing increases of +36% and +15% year-over-year (YoY) respectively [1][11] - Major US hyperscalers, including Google, Microsoft, Meta, and Amazon, are expected to report strong earnings, with Q4 global hyperscale capex projected at $141 billion, reflecting a +9% quarter-over-quarter (QoQ) and +59% YoY increase [1][11] - TSMC's capex guidance for CY26 is approximately $54 billion, indicating a +32% YoY increase, which serves as a leading indicator for overall industry spending [1][11] Capital Expenditure Insights - The total capex for major cloud vendors is expected to reach $641 billion in CY26 and $739 billion in CY27, marking a significant increase from previous estimates [1][12] - The free cash flow (FCF) for top hyperscalers is projected to decline to ~$100 billion in CY26 from $260 billion in CY24, but remains positive, indicating a cushion for continued spending [3][14] - AI semiconductors are anticipated to constitute 70-80% of capex by CY28, up from ~60% in CY26, highlighting the growing importance of AI in capital expenditures [4][11] Key Catalysts and Future Outlook - Companies like Amazon and Google are expected to guide their CY26 capex outlooks up by strong double digits, with estimates ranging from +20% to +40% YoY [2][11] - The introduction of new AI models, such as Blackwell-trained models, is expected to reignite spending momentum due to significant performance improvements [2][19] - The profitability concerns regarding the extended depreciation schedules for AI infrastructure assets have been raised, with cloud vendors now commonly depreciating IT hardware over 4-6 years compared to the historical 3-4 years [23][25] Additional Insights - The cash flow from operations for cloud capex is projected to reach 75-85% of total operating cash flow in CY25-28, which is elevated compared to historical levels but deemed sustainable given the potential for AI infrastructure investments [14][15] - The demand for AI-related semiconductors is expected to continue growing, with key players like NVDA, AMD, and AVGO positioned to benefit from this trend [1][4] - The overall sentiment in the semiconductor industry remains optimistic, with a focus on AI and cloud infrastructure as primary growth drivers [1][3][4]

Summary of Global Cloud Capex Tracker Conference Call Industry Overview - The conference call focuses on the **US Technology** sector, specifically the **cloud computing industry** and the **capital expenditure (capex)** of global hyperscalers [1][4]. Key Points Capital Expenditure Trends - **2025 Capex**: The cash capex for the top 11 global cloud service providers (CSPs) is projected to be approximately **$470 billion**, reflecting a **68% year-over-year (Y/Y)** increase [2][10]. - **2026 Capex**: The forecast for 2026 cash capex has been revised to **$620 billion**, indicating a **33% Y/Y growth**, which is **$60 billion** higher than previous estimates [2][12]. - The upward revisions in capex are primarily driven by **Amazon**, **Meta**, and **Alphabet**, while **Microsoft** has slightly reduced its estimates due to a higher mix of capital leases [2][9]. Capex Intensity - The capex intensity for 2025 is expected to reach **19.1% of revenue**, marking an increase of approximately **6 percentage points Y/Y**, which is a new all-time high [2][16]. Hyperscaler Management Commentary - Management teams from the **Big 4 US hyperscalers** (Amazon, Microsoft, Meta, Alphabet) have indicated a need to accelerate infrastructure deployment due to **capacity constraints** in compute and power [9][10]. - All four companies have raised their current year capex targets, with expectations of significant increases in spending into 2026 [9][10]. AI Infrastructure Spending - There is a growing demand for AI infrastructure, with expectations that global AI infrastructure spending could reach **$3-4 trillion per year** as indicated by NVIDIA's CEO [3][9]. - Monthly tokens processed by major CSPs are growing exponentially, suggesting an increase in demand for AI inference [3][18]. Revenue Growth Projections - Aggregate cloud revenue for major providers is expected to accelerate, with the top 4 US hyperscalers projected to see revenue growth in the coming quarters [21][22]. Non-AI Cloud Capex - Non-AI cloud capex growth is anticipated to accelerate to **+78% Y/Y in 2025**, followed by **+24% Y/Y in 2026** [23][24]. Additional Insights - The consensus for 2026 capex estimates has been raised by more than **70%** from a year ago, indicating strong confidence in continued growth in cloud spending [20]. - A detailed list of technology companies with revenue exposure to cloud capex is provided, highlighting the interconnectedness of the industry [7]. Conclusion - The overall sentiment from the conference call indicates a robust growth trajectory for cloud capex driven by increasing demand for AI infrastructure and the strategic responses of major hyperscalers to capacity constraints and market opportunities [1][3][9].

Morgan's Cloud Capex Outlook Industry Overview - The report focuses on the **Cloud Capital Expenditures (Capex)** outlook for the **datacenter** sector, particularly among the **Top 4 U.S. Cloud Service Providers (CSPs)**, which include Meta, Google, Amazon, and Microsoft [1][3][8]. Key Points and Arguments 1. **Capex Growth for 2025**: - Datacenter capex growth is now projected to be nearly **+60% year-over-year (y/y)** in 2025, up from a previous forecast of **+40%** [1][3][8]. - This growth translates to an increase of over **$100 billion** in 2025, marking the largest annual increase to date, surpassing the previous record set in 2024 [1][3][8]. 2. **Capex Growth for 2026**: - For 2026, growth expectations have been revised to **+30% y/y**, representing an increase of more than **$80 billion** [1][3][8]. 3. **Investment Drivers**: - The surge in capex is primarily driven by investments in **AI** and related infrastructure, with robust double-digit growth across all U.S. hyperscalers [1][3][8]. - Additionally, investments from **Tier 2 CSPs** and **neoclouds** are expected to grow significantly, with estimates suggesting a rise to nearly **$80 billion** in 2026, up from less than **$60 billion** in 2025 [1][3][8]. 4. **Equipment Categories**: - While high-cost **servers** with advanced **XPUs** will dominate the expansion, there is also a notable increase in spending on **networking equipment** such as datacenter switches, optical transceivers, and DCI solutions [1][3][8]. 5. **Company Coverage**: - J.P. Morgan remains optimistic about companies that support AI infrastructure demands, particularly in networking. Companies highlighted include **Arista (ANET)**, **Celestica (CLS)**, **Ciena (CIEN)**, **Coherent (COHR)**, **Lumentum (LITE)**, and **Fabrinet (FN)**, all rated as **Overweight (OW)** [1][3][8]. Additional Important Insights - The report indicates that the **datacenter capex** from a sample of public Tier 2 U.S. CSPs and emerging neoclouds is expected to grow over **+100% y/y** in 2025, surpassing the average spend from the Top 4 CSPs prior to 2023 [4][34]. - The anticipated growth for Tier 2 and neoclouds in 2026 is projected at **+35% y/y**, again outpacing the Top 4 CSPs [4][34]. - The report emphasizes that the sample excludes many private companies, which are also expected to show robust spending intentions for 2025 and beyond [4][34]. Summary of Key Points from the Conference Call Industry Overview - The conference call focused on the **semiconductor industry**, particularly the **AI semiconductor** segment, with insights from **Morgan Stanley** regarding the **cloud capital expenditure (capex)** and the **supply chain dynamics** in Taiwan [6][10]. Core Insights and Arguments - **Cloud Capex Growth**: Major cloud service providers (CSPs) are projected to spend nearly **US$582 billion** on cloud capex in **2026**, with estimates from Nvidia suggesting global cloud capex could reach **US$1 trillion** by **2028** [13][15]. - **AI Semiconductor Market Size**: The global semiconductor market size is expected to reach **US$1 trillion** by **2030**, with the AI semiconductor total addressable market (TAM) projected to grow to **US$235 billion** by **2025** [25]. - **Nvidia's Rack Output**: Post second-quarter earnings, expectations for **GB200/300 rack output** have become more bullish, with projections of approximately **34,000 racks** for **2025** and at least **60,000 racks** for **2026** [49]. - **Nvidia's GPU Supply**: TSMC is anticipated to produce **5.1 million** chips in **2025**, while NVL72 shipments are expected to reach **30,000** [42]. - **AI Semiconductor Demand Drivers**: The primary growth driver for AI semiconductors is attributed to **cloud AI**, with a significant focus on inference versus training AI semiconductors [27][71]. Additional Important Insights - **Capex to EBITDA Ratio**: The capex to EBITDA ratio has surged since **2024**, indicating increased capex intensity [21]. - **Custom AI Chips**: Custom AI chips are expected to outpace general-purpose chips, with a projected market size of approximately **US$21 billion** in **2025** [139]. - **TSMC's Capacity Expansion**: TSMC plans to expand its CoWoS capacity significantly, with projections of **93k wafers per month** by **2026** to meet the growing demand for AI chips [105][110]. - **China's AI Semiconductor Demand**: The demand for AI semiconductors in China is expected to grow, with local GPUs projected to fulfill only **39%** of the country's AI demand by **2027** [178][181]. Conclusion - The semiconductor industry, particularly in the AI segment, is poised for substantial growth driven by cloud computing and AI applications. Companies like Nvidia and TSMC are at the forefront of this expansion, with significant investments and capacity enhancements planned for the coming years.
